
About An Evening of One-Act Plays
I’M HERBERT: comedy/drama
This sketch is about two old people sitting on a porch in a pair of rocking chairs and talking – Just talking, and of course, they don’t know how funny they are. Each has had one or more previous marriages and perhaps a few flings, but they are hazy as to details. In fact, they don’t always know which one the other one is.
FOOTSTEPS OF DOVES: comedy
George and Harriet, who have been wed 25 years, come to a store to pick out a new bed or beds. Should they buy twin beds or a double? They don’t get much sales effort from the salesman. Into the discussion, uninvited, comes a young blonde, Jill, who wants a big bed because she is all alone.
